Selena Gomez

Selena Marie Gomez (born July 22, 1992) is an American singer, songwriter, actress, and television producer. After appearing on the children's series Barney & Friends (2002–2004), she received wider recognition for her portrayal of Alex Russo on the Emmy Award-winning Disney Channel television series Wizards of Waverly Place, which aired from 2007 until 2012.

Gomez also starred in the films Another Cinderella Story (2008), Princess Protection Program (2009), Wizards of Waverly Place: The Movie (2009), Ramona and Beezus (2010), and Monte Carlo (2011). Thereafter, she focused on more mature roles in Spring Breakers (2012), Getaway (2013), The Fundamentals of Caring (2016), and The Dead Don't Die (2019). She voices the character of Mavis in the Hotel Transylvania film franchise, and serves as an executive producer of the Netflix television drama series 13 Reasons Why (2017–present) and the Netflix documentary series Living Undocumented (2019).

Selena Gomez Tries to Make the Perfect Ramen on 'Selena + Chef': Sneak Peek! (Exclusive)

Selena Gomez might need a little more practice. The actress' HBO Max cooking show,, debuts on Thursday, and only ET has an exclusive sneak peek at Gomez's attempt to make ramen with Chef Candice Kumai over video chat.

Though ramen may not seem like too complicated of a recipe, Gomez adorably has a little trouble following Kumai's instructions.

And having an extra set of hands in the form of her friend, Raquelle Stevens, isn't exactly an advantage. «OK, so it is supposed to be a little sticky,» Gomez confirms with Kumai while pouring her pot of ramen into the strainer Stevens is holding over the sink.

However, Kumai's suggestion to use tongs almost creates a mess all over Gomez's kitchen. «I'll get the tongs!» Stevens excitedly offers,.
